SCREAM GIVEAWAY REP film distributors have 5 copies of the soundtrack to the movie SCREAM and 5 double passes to the film to give away (opening April 24). Send your entries to SCREAM giveaway; PO Box 5689, Auckland 1 by Wednesday April 30.
